Claims (1)
上の放電電極を有し、放電電極対に交流を導電す
ることにより放電管内に放電させガスレーザ媒質
を励起する無声放電励起ガスレーザにおいて、各
電極の外周面を放電管の外壁に沿い部分的にシリ
コン系、フツソ系、エポキシ樹脂およびポリカー
ボネイトの絶縁体で被覆していることを特徴とす
るガスレーザ放電管。 In a silent discharge excitation gas laser, the discharge tube is made of a dielectric material and has one or more pairs of discharge electrodes on the outer wall of the discharge tube, and each electrode A gas laser discharge tube characterized in that the outer circumferential surface of the discharge tube is partially coated along the outer wall of the discharge tube with an insulator made of silicone, fluorine, epoxy resin, or polycarbonate.
